5154

Good Luck To You!

Java报错看不懂?30秒内掌握高效排查技巧是什么?

Java报错如何看:

Java报错看不懂?30秒内掌握高效排查技巧是什么?

Java报错

Java报错是Java程序在运行过程中出现的问题,这些问题可能是语法错误、逻辑错误或者资源错误等,在开发过程中,遇到Java报错是常见的事情,了解如何查看和解决Java报错,对于提高编程效率和质量具有重要意义。

Java报错类型

  1. 语法错误(Syntax Error) 语法错误是Java编译器在编译过程中发现的问题,如变量未定义、括号不匹配、缺少分号等,这类错误通常在编写代码时就能发现,并提示错误位置。

  2. 运行时错误(Runtime Error) 运行时错误是程序在运行过程中出现的错误,如空指针异常、数组越界等,这类错误在代码编译时无法发现,需要在程序运行时捕获和处理。

  3. 捕获异常(Exception) 异常是Java程序运行过程中出现的意外情况,如文件找不到、网络连接异常等,Java通过try-catch语句来捕获和处理异常。

    Java报错看不懂?30秒内掌握高效排查技巧是什么?

查看Java报错的方法

  1. 使用IDE查看报错 目前流行的Java集成开发环境(IDE)如Eclipse、IntelliJ IDEA等,都提供了强大的错误提示功能,在编写代码时,IDE会实时检测错误,并在错误位置显示红色波浪线,提示开发者修改代码。

  2. 使用命令行查看报错 在命令行编译Java程序时,如果出现报错,编译器会输出错误信息,包括错误类型、错误位置和错误原因,以下是一个示例:

C:\Users\example\Documents\Java\test\src\test\Main.java:5: error: cannot find symbol
        public static void main(String[] args) {
                                   ^
  symbol: class Main
1 error

从上述错误信息中,我们可以得知:

  • 错误类型:error(错误)
  • 错误位置:C:\Users\example\Documents\Java\test\src\test\Main.java:5
  • 错误原因:cannot find symbol(找不到符号)

使用日志查看报错 在Java程序中,可以使用日志框架(如Log4j、SLF4J等)记录程序运行过程中的报错信息,这样,即使程序崩溃,我们也可以通过查看日志文件来了解错误原因。

解决Java报错的方法

Java报错看不懂?30秒内掌握高效排查技巧是什么?

  1. 仔细阅读错误信息,确定错误类型和原因。
  2. 根据错误信息,修改代码中的错误。
  3. 如果遇到难以解决的错误,可以查阅相关资料或向他人求助。

FAQs

Q1:如何避免Java报错? A1:为了避免Java报错,我们需要:

  • 仔细阅读Java语法规则,确保代码符合语法要求。
  • 在编写代码时,注意变量、方法、类等的命名规范。
  • 使用IDE提供的代码提示功能,避免编写错误的代码。
  • 定期进行代码审查,发现并修复潜在的错误。

Q2:遇到Java报错时,如何快速定位错误原因? A2:遇到Java报错时,我们可以:

  • 使用IDE的错误提示功能,快速定位错误位置。
  • 查看错误信息,了解错误类型和原因。
  • 阅读相关资料,了解错误解决方法。
  • 向他人求助,寻求帮助。

发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

«    2026年1月    »
1234
567891011
12131415161718
19202122232425
262728293031
控制面板
您好,欢迎到访网站!
  查看权限
网站分类
搜索
最新留言
    文章归档
    网站收藏
    友情链接

    Powered By Z-BlogPHP 1.7.3

    Copyright Your WebSite.Some Rights Reserved.